  • How is computational thinking used in computer science?

    Computational thinking refers to the thought processes involved in defining a problem and its solution so that the solution can be expertly carried out by a computer.
    We don't need computers to engage in computational thinking, but CT can leverage the power of computers to solve a problem..

  • What is computation in computer science?

    A computation is any type of arithmetic or non-arithmetic calculation that is well-defined.
    Common examples of computations are mathematical equations and computer algorithms.
    Mechanical or electronic devices (or, historically, people) that perform computations are known as computers..

  • What is computational science in computer science?

    Computational science is the application of computer science and software engineering principles to solving scientific problems.
    It involves the use of computing hardware, networking, algorithms, programming, databases and other domain-specific knowledge to design simulations of physical phenomena to run on computers..

  • Why is computational thinking important in computer science?

    Why is computational thinking important? For computer scientists, computational thinking is important because it enables them to better work with data, understand systems, and create workable algorithms and computation models..
